There are two gameplay elements that really stand out for me:

(1) WAR makes it extremely fun and easy to group and play with other players. The open party / warband system works extremely well. Additionally, there's no reason NOT to group and it's a lot more fun and enjoyable if you do.

(2) There are several viable ways to advance your character. You can participate in Public Quests, you can complete regular PvE quests and storylines, you can run through one of the dungeons, you can run the battlefield scenarios, you can participate in open RvR combat taking keeps and battlefield objectives and killing the enemy, you can participate in live in-game events, and of course you can just grind mobs if you want to do that for a while. You gain Experience, Renown and / or Influence for everything you do in WAR. There's always a way to play that suits your mood on any given day.

The crafting system is unique and fun but currently limited. Mythic has acknowledged this from the start (its an RvR focused game) and they have committed to expanding crafting in the future (I'm not aware of a timetable for this.)
